Kamer Yusuf (27 December 1916 – 5 March 1999) was a Turkish Cypriot pharmacist. As one of the first Turkish Cypriot women pharmacists,[1] she founded and administered the pharmaceutical warehouse of the general hospital in North Nicosia.[2]
